求教, Excel怎樣移動格仔, 也不會改變公式(不是$可以解決到的)

即是如在B1儲存格內要 = A1 + A2 - A3
但用MOUSE 移動, 搬走 A1 2 3時
公式也跟著變

無論怎樣加 $$$$$ 也是會跟著走

想問要怎樣, 才能怎樣移動A123時, B1的公式, 也固定在A123
就算世界大戰也好, 也不想它改變
文章關鍵字
可利用 OFFSET 函數,例如:
=OFFSET(B1, 0, -1)+OFFSET(B1, 1, -1)-OFFSET(B1, 2, -1)
My Interior Knowledge is Extraordinaire
改變移動的方式:

點選儲存格,按F2(進入編輯模式),全選,剪下,點選目標儲存格,貼上
這種問題真的用$是無解的~
EXCEL就是很聰明
手機/筆電/電腦/蘋果/影音/汽車/機車/遊戲/居家/親子/戶外/生活/旅遊/時事/市集/悅遊日本
不要用剪下+貼上(搬移),改為複製+貼上,然後把A1:A3搬走的部分清除

如果A1:A3複製到新儲存格後,會有函數座標變動的問題,用$解決,或參照 f10629 大的做法。
總之直接剪下格子貼到別的地方,你的B1函數裡的相關座標就是會跟著跑。
2樓的高手,不是給解答了嗎?
把公式中所有的位置用offset位移,就可以處理這個問題
$A$1+$A$2-$A$3
CrowLun wrote:
$A$1+$A$2-...(恕刪)


這個方法只能鎖定公式本身被複製時,所指向的參考儲存格是同一格,無法解決「當參考的儲存格」被移動時,造成公式連動改變的問題
用ADDRESS加INDIRECT
= INDIRECT(ADDRESS(1,1)) + INDIRECT(ADDRESS(2,1)) - INDIRECT(ADDRESS(3,1))
或直接
= INDIRECT("A1") + INDIRECT("A2") - INDIRECT("A3")

話說這不是四年半前的帖子嗎?
文章分享
評分
評分
複製連結

今日熱門文章 網友點擊推薦!